Title: | Hybrid material as contrast agent in magnetic resonance images |
Other Titles: | Material híbrido como agente de contraste en imágenes de resonancia magnética |
Authors: | Botella Asunción, Pablo ; Cabrera García, Alejandro |
Issue Date: | 4-Feb-2016 |
Citation: | WO2016016505 A1 |
Abstract: | [EN] The invention relates to a contrast agent of magnetic resonance based on a hybrid material formed by an organo-metallic core derived from Prussian blue and a silica cover, and optionally, molecules of a poly(ethylene glycol), a fluorescent agent, a radio nucleus and/or a substance that directs to specific receptors, cells or tissues, joined by covalent bonding to the surface of the inorganic cover.
